Transaction d5cfac5186cc249f32748f14e8db85d68ae42e45b7672ad88037b7bbf8026e73
2 Input
2 Outputs
- d5cfac5186cc249f32748f14e8db85d68ae42e45b7672ad88037b7bbf8026e73:0
- d5cfac5186cc249f32748f14e8db85d68ae42e45b7672ad88037b7bbf8026e73:1
value 187535000
address 1CDtHEUHK59Dek7Guh7bvx2Socdvkzrjcc
value 4008645
address 1HtqDMWgn6186e8t3EesZQiw7gNbaPJfJH